Escalation — TideGlance widget. If predictions are stale (>6h) or a station shows flat readings, first restart the feed poller. If data remains stale after 15 minutes, escalate to tier 2 with the station code and last-good timestamp. Coastal outage banners are tier 2's call, not support's. For anything affecting more than three stations, email the data team directly.

alerts address for kafof-bagag: kasael@olvarqdyn.corp

Welcome aboard. Quillforge is our static site platform; incremental rebuilds are its core feature. When content changes, the dependency graph in `forge-cache` determines which pages regenerate — never force a full rebuild without approval from Marta Ibbotson. Start by reading the graph-invalidation doc in the Sparrowmill wiki, then run the local pipeline once end to end. To decrypt the contractor sandbox snapshot, use the recovery passphrase provided below.

strongbox words: druvan-lamys-eliius-jorax-istox-soreth-ulays-gilix-ralix-oliiel-norwyn-casvan-praius

Handing off the Slatemap tile cache to Priya before the sync. Current state: L2 cache hit rate ~82%, eviction storms on zoom levels 14–16 still unresolved. Workaround in place: pinned hot tiles for the Brindleport region. Don't touch the TTL config until the invalidation fix lands — it masks a race in the render queue. Remaining tasks, benchmarks, and the eviction-storm investigation notes are all collected on the internal page below.

runbook for tahag-fajep: https://confluence.lumicsys.internal/pages/display/browse/display

**Ticket VLT-state: relevance notes inaccessible.** The Quillard search relevance tuning notes are stored in the team vault, which auto-locked after the rotation last week. Reviewer needs the boost-weight rationale before approving the ranking PR. Can't unlock without the recovery passphrase. Confirmed with the doc owner that sharing it here is sanctioned for this review. Passphrase follows below.

vault phrase of fafop-hahop = ralys-kasion-normir-belix-silys-fendor